How much do full time cyber security business development jobs pay per year?

As of Sep 2, 2026, the average yearly pay for full time cyber security business development in the United States is $75,499.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$50,000.00 and $89,500.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a full time cyber security business development?

A Full Time Cyber Security Business Development role involves identifying new business opportunities, building relationships with potential clients, and promoting cybersecurity products or services. Professionals in this position work with technical teams to understand client needs, develop tailored solutions, and drive sales growth. They typically stay up-to-date on industry trends, competitor offerings, and emerging threats to better position their company's offerings in the market. This role requires strong communication, sales, and technical knowledge in cybersecurity.

How does a full time cyber security business development professional typically collaborate with technical teams within an organization?

As a Full Time Cyber Security Business Development professional, you'll work closely with technical teams to understand the features and advantages of security solutions, ensuring that client proposals are both accurate and compelling. Regular collaboration includes joining product demos, gathering technical requirements from clients, and translating those needs to the engineering or product teams. This cross-functional teamwork helps you stay informed about the latest product developments and ensures that your sales strategies align with technical capabilities and industry standards. Building strong relationships with technical staff is essential for successfully closing deals and delivering tailored solutions to clients.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a full time cyber security business development professional, and why are they important?

To thrive in Full Time Cyber Security Business Development, you need a solid understanding of cybersecurity solutions, market trends, and proven experience in sales or business development, often supported by a relevant degree. Familiarity with CRM platforms, sales analytics tools, and sometimes certifications such as CISSP or CompTIA Security+ can be advantageous. Outstanding communication, negotiation, and relationship-building skills set top performers apart in this role. These competencies are crucial for identifying client needs, building trust, and effectively driving business growth in a rapidly evolving industry.

What is the difference between Full Time Cyber Security Business Development vs Cyber Security Sales Representative?

AspectFull Time Cyber Security Business DevelopmentCyber Security Sales Representative
Primary FocusBuilding strategic partnerships, identifying new markets, and expanding business opportunitiesSelling cybersecurity products and services directly to clients
Required SkillsBusiness development, networking, industry knowledge, communicationSales techniques, product knowledge, client engagement
Work EnvironmentStrategic planning, meetings, market researchClient meetings, demos, sales pitches
CertificationsTypically no specific certifications required, but industry knowledge helpsSales certifications, cybersecurity knowledge beneficial

Full Time Cyber Security Business Development focuses on strategic growth and partnerships, while Cyber Security Sales Representatives concentrate on direct sales and client acquisition. Both roles require industry knowledge but differ in their core activities and skill sets.
